Explanation:

for Question 14:

Step1: Find protons in cesium

Cesium atomic number = 55 → protons = 55

Step2: Calculate neutrons

Mass number = 134 → neutrons = 134 - 55 = 79

Step3: Electrons in neutral atom

Neutral atom: electrons = protons = 55
